BUS RS-485
BUS RS-485 1X2X0.22mm² PVC IEC60332-1 ****m YY/MM/DD
Application
Comply to RS-485 communication protocol, apply to complicated controlled network of industrial automation self-control network communication of building. Suitable for fixed application and occasional movement.
Technical Data
—Temperature Range
Fixed Application :
PVC : -20℃ ~70℃
Occasional Movement :
PVC : -5℃ ~60℃
—Test Voltage
1500V/min(AC)
—Characteristic Impedance
120±15Ω@1MHz
—Minimum Bending Radius
Fixed Application :
8D (D=cable diameter)
Occasional movement :
15D (D=cable diameter)
Cable Construction
Conductor : Stranded bare copper wire
Insulation : Foamed PE
Shielded : AL/Mylar screen and tinned copper braiding
Jacket : PVC
Color : Black
Properties
Flame resistance according to IEC60332-1
Have good performance of resistant to external EMI
Steady performance of data transmission
Suitable for fixed installation or occasional movement

Available Models
Item No.
| Model | Spec.( mm2) | Jacket | Nominalo.D. (mm) | Cop.weight approx. ( kgkm) | Weight approx. (kg/km) |
|---|---|---|---|---|---|
| ZL5106007 | 1×2x0.22 | PVC | 5.9 | 17.0 | 37 |
| ZL5106008 | 2x2x0.22 | PVC | 7.6 | 28.0 | 55 |
| ZL5106003 | 3×2x0.22 | PVC | 8.2 | 37.0 | 72 |
